Avoid dark sauces on most Chinese dishes, as these often contain gluten and wheat. Fish sauce, duck sauce, oyster sauce, teriyaki sauce, hoisin sauce, etc all contain gluten, unless specific gluten-free brands are used. Mung bean starch. Potato starch. Sweet potato starch. Tapioca starch (and tapioca pearls/boba) Sago. Wheat starch (this one is tricky, as it is made from wheat flour, but has had the gluten-removed. Look for "codex wheat starch," which is certified gluten-free, as it contains less than 20ppm of gluten.

While there are plenty of gluten-free Chinese noodles, unfortunately, egg noodles (which are typically used to make Chow Mein) are not gluten-free. The main ingredients in egg noodles are egg and wheat flour. Wheat is a gluten-containing grain and must be avoided when following a gluten-free diet. However, there's a huge selection of Chinese.

3. Soba (Buckwheat Noodles) そば. Probably the most recognizable Japanese noodles, soba or buckwheat noodle is a type of thin noodles made from buckwheat flour. Sometimes it is made with a combination of buckwheat and wheat flours. For gluten-free option, you want to check the ingredient list and make sure it's 100% buckwheat.
